by Laura Serra Saurina (Author) This book presents different methodologies to model the occurrence of wildfires and evaluate how they are distributed in space and time. All the methods developed in this work are included in the theory of point processes and, in particular, they belong to the theory of point processes with marks. The book is structured in three main parts. First, there is an initial chapter where the theory on fires is introduced. Then, the second chapter describes the methodology used. Finally, the results are exposed in the third chapter. The methodology used through this book have been applied to the wildfires occurred in Catalonia during the period 1994-2011.
